- gengeshAug 23, 2022 · 4 years agoThe SEC has been actively regulating the cryptocurrency market to protect investors and maintain market integrity. They have taken several actions to crack down on fraudulent ICOs and unregistered securities offerings. For example, they have issued subpoenas to companies involved in ICOs and have filed lawsuits against those who have violated securities laws. These regulations have had a significant impact on Ripple and its cryptocurrency XRP. The SEC has filed a lawsuit against Ripple, alleging that XRP is an unregistered security. This has caused a lot of uncertainty and volatility in the XRP market, with many exchanges delisting or suspending trading of XRP. Ripple is currently fighting the lawsuit and trying to prove that XRP is not a security. The outcome of this case will have a major impact on the future of Ripple and the cryptocurrency market as a whole.
